About Tuomas Vallius

Tuomas Vallius is a scholar working on Surfaces, Coatings and Films, Electrical and Electronic Engineering, Atomic and Molecular Physics, and Optics, Biomedical Engineering and Electronic, Optical and Magnetic Materials, having authored 31 papers that have together received 1.0k indexed citations. Recurring topics across this work include Optical Coatings and Gratings (23 papers), Photonic and Optical Devices (14 papers), Photonic Crystals and Applications (14 papers), Plasmonic and Surface Plasmon Research (6 papers), Gold and Silver Nanoparticles Synthesis and Applications (4 papers), Metamaterials and Metasurfaces Applications (3 papers), Advanced Fiber Optic Sensors (3 papers) and Thin-Film Transistor Technologies (3 papers). The work is most often cited by research in Electronic, Optical and Magnetic Materials (679 citations), Surfaces, Coatings and Films (184 citations), Atomic and Molecular Physics, and Optics (521 citations), Biomedical Engineering (547 citations) and Aerospace Engineering (180 citations). Tuomas Vallius has collaborated with scholars based in Finland, Germany and Switzerland. Frequent co-authors include Jari Turunen, Yuri Svirko, Konstantins Jefimovs, Martti Kauranen, Makoto Kuwata‐Gonokami, Y. Ino, Nobuyoshi Saito, Benfeng Bai, Pasi Vahimaa and Marko Honkanen. Their work appears in journals such as Optics Express, Journal of Modern Optics, Journal of the Optical Society of America A, Applied Physics Letters and Microelectronic Engineering.
